Output 23382c664a8b569b3ae8b1e65821e237028f6f39ea0f5f479c2086932d355117:1

value
16079892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bf01b0b2d1fcfde5918aaf7029684109a763b5f OP_EQUAL
address
MEpgYee31FVQauUtCLAoStijgqmN7uKhpd
transaction
23382c664a8b569b3ae8b1e65821e237028f6f39ea0f5f479c2086932d355117
spent
true